Full Job Description
Insight Global is looking for a motivated Top-Secret Modeling and Simulation Engineer to join a federal client in San Antonio, Texas. Their main objectives are:
- Provide knowledge and experience in supporting and conducting simulation studies to include but not limited to system and component performance, engineering trade-offs, system effectiveness, cost, and logistics.
- Knowledge and experience must include reviewing/modeling work for compliance with regulations and best practices; developing and maintaining modeling best practices; analyzing complex problems; developing relevant models and constraints to run complex dynamic structural, thermal or other analyses; and reviewing and supporting work to develop appropriate models to solve complex weapon system issues, to include networking and communications.
- Develop and apply advanced software and systems methods, theories, and research techniques in the investigation and solution of complex and advanced technical problems.
